Taean Maritime Police Station said on the 23rd that it seized and is investigating one Chinese fishing boat, the A, a 100-ton class vessel with 15 crew members, on suspicion of illegal fishing.

The A was caught by the Korea Coast Guard on maritime patrol at about 1:16 p.m. on the 22nd in waters 80 kilometers southwest of Seogyeokryeolbiyeoldo, Taean County, South Chungcheong Province.

The Korea Coast Guard determined that the A had violated the fisheries agreement line by 1.5 nautical miles (2.4 kilometers) and illegally fished in Korea's exclusive economic zone, and after a chase, seized the vessel and transported the crew to Sinjin Port. A Korea Coast Guard official said, "The crew members have been booked on charges including violating the Act on the Exercise of Sovereignty over Foreigners' Fishing within the Exclusive Economic Zone, and we are investigating the details targeting them."
